# Virginia HB 2197 (2019) — Summary judgment; limited use of discovery depositions and affidavits.
Allows for the limited use of discovery depositions and affidavits in support of or in opposition to a motion for summary judgment, provided that the only parties to the action are business entities and the amount at issue is $50,000 or more. This bill is identical to

##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- **2019-01-08** Prefiled and ordered printed; offered 01/09/19 19103756D `introduction`
- **2019-01-08** Referred to Committee for Courts of Justice `referral-committee`
- **2019-01-14** Assigned Courts sub: Subcommittee #2 `referral-committee`
- **2019-01-23** Read first time `reading-1`
- **2019-01-24** Read second time and engrossed `reading-2`
- **2019-01-25** Read third time and passed House BLOCK VOTE (97-Y 0-N) `passage, reading-3`
- **2019-01-28** Constitutional reading dispensed
- **2019-01-28** Referred to Committee for Courts of Justice `referral-committee`
- **2019-02-04** Read third time `reading-3`
- **2019-02-05** Enrolled
- **2019-02-05** Signed by Speaker
- **2019-02-05** Signed by President
- **2019-02-06** Enrolled Bill communicated to Governor on February 6, 2019
- **2019-02-06** Governor's Action Deadline Midnight, February 13, 2019
- **2019-02-13** Approved by Governor-Chapter 10 (effective 7/1/19) `executive-signature`
